Cool Facts
Speedy hunter. Coelophysis was a theropod dinosaur built for speed, with long hind legs and a lightweight body that let it dash after smaller prey across ancient southwestern deserts.
Ancient times. This dinosaur lived approximately 215 to 201 million years ago during the late Triassic period, which makes it much older than the famous T-Rex that came much later.
Desert home. Coelophysis lived in what is now the southwestern United States, in a warm, dry landscape very different from how we see that region today.
Meat eater. As a theropod, Coelophysis was a carnivore that hunted small animals and insects, using its sharp teeth and quick reflexes to catch food.
Dog-sized dinosaur. Coelophysis was not a giant monster but more the size of a large dog, making it one of the smaller dinosaurs that walked the Earth.
